1PRODUCT DESCRIPTION
1.1 BRIEF DESCRIPTION
IZAR RDC BATTERY is a battery-driven stand-alone concentrator enabling:
•Implementation of a “remote reading” solution in autonomous mode i.e. without 230 V
connection.
•Study of consumption profiles on one or more meters, thanks to its « Data logger radio » functions.
•Monitoring of main and sector meters requiring a stand-alone concentrator.
•Complementarity with an « IZAR R4 » long-range network solution to cover isolated areas and
difficult to reach meters.
IZAR RDC BATTERY allows to read out smart radio metering with cyclic interval or time point fully
configurable. Meter information is stored and send to a FTP/SFTP server.
One data emission sequence is defined with different operations:
•Check of the date/time of the system (Server NTP)
•Data File transfer (FTP/SFTP)
•Control of new « firmware »
•Control of new « settings »

3.2 SIM CARD INSTALLATION
The SIM card is not provided. Check with your telephone company that is operational.
The card format must be: Standard format “Mini SIM (25x15 mm)
The concentrator functions independently of the type of local operator used. It is also possible to use
multi-operator SIM card.
The SIM card installation must be performed with power supply off.
Always disconnect the battery pack before any intervention!
Insert the SIM card in the compartment as shown below and lock it.

IZAR RDC Battery
7 08/2019
Before closing the concentrator, make sure that the SIM card is properly locked
in its compartment.
3.3 CONNECTING THE BATTERY PACK
The battery pack is supplied unconnected to avoid unnecessary discharge during delivery of the
equipment. It should therefore be connected - as explained on the picture below. The connector is
equipped with a fool-proof notch that prevents manipulation errors.
Caution: In case of difficulty of insertion of the connector, do not force but double check its
direction.
The battery has a lifespan of up to 10 years depending on the setting. The battery pack is
replaceable on site (refer to chapter “battery pack replacement”).
Only use the Diehl Metering referenced battery pack!
3.4 COVER INSTALLATION
Close and screw the cover on the box once the SIM card (and in option the SD card) securely locked
in place and the battery pack is connected.

3.6 CONNECTING THE EXTERNAL POWER SUPPLY (OPTIONAL)
IZAR RDC BATTERY can also be powered by a DC voltage source (solar for example…).
Specifications: 5 VA / 6 … 36 V DC
Do not exceed the permissible voltage (36 V DC)!
3.7 “DATA LOGGER RADIO” MODE (OPTIONAL)
IZAR RDC BATTERY can also be used in “Data logger radio” mode. This mode makes it possible to
read one or more meters with a very fine time step to analyse consumption profile data for instance,
or leak detection.
In this case, the concentrator is configured in a specific mode and stores all the data on a SD
memory card (optional). It shall not be configured with a GPRS/3G connection.
The user must guaranty that the SD card is not full by retrieving the data and erasing it from the SD
card regularly.
Compatible SD cards with following characteristics:
•FAT 32 formatting; only one partition
•Micro SD card up to 16 Go
•Micro SD HC card up to 32 Go (no specific speed class)

6MAINTENANCE
IZAR RDC BATTERY requires no specific maintenance.
Do not clean it with solvents or abrasive cleaners, as these would damage the plastic shell.
If necessary, use a damp cloth or sponge.
Storage: The product should be stored in a dry place at temperatures between: - 20°C … + 70°C.
Prolonged storage at high temperatures may cause significant loss of autonomy.
6.1 BATTERY PACK REPLACEMENT
Only use the Diehl Metering referenced battery pack!
Caution: Risk of explosion if the battery pack is replaced by an incorrect battery
pack type!
Caution: if an external power supply is used, disconnect the connector before
any housing handling
The battery pack can be replaced directly on site. The following steps should be followed:
1) Open the housing
2) Disconnect and remove the battery pack
3) Install the new battery pack
4) Reinstall the cushioning foam
5) Connect the new battery pack
6) Close the housing
Note: during battery pack replacement, configuration settings are kept in non-volatile memory
without risk of data loss.
For battery pack recycling, please refer to chapter “Recycling”.

7.2 DIAGNOSIS
This chapter provides a first level of diagnosis in case of malfunction.
Beforehand (at the office with an internet connection):
•Make sure the SIM card subscription is still active with your telephone company
•Check that the FTP account is accessible
•Check that the connection information to the FTP server is unchanged: user, password, URL
FTP address
•Make sure that the available disk space on the FTP server is sufficient
On site:
•Perform a visual inspection of the product and check in particular for the following elements:
significant humidity in the housing, damage…
•Check the antenna wiring for good reception
•When using the 12/24V DC external power connector, make sure that it is in place and that
power is available
•Connect to the device and check the settings

When opening the device:
•Check that the battery pack is in place and properly connected to the connector
•Check the correct installation of the SIM card and ensure that it is locked in place
For any other malfunction or problem, please contact the Support Service.
